Explore all careersA General Purpose Hand performs various duties on a marine vessel, assisting passengers, managing cargo, cleaning, and conducting safety checks.
In Australia, a full time General Purpose Hand generally earns $1,100 per week ($57,200 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
The number of people working in this industry has decreased over recent years. There are currently 2,700 people employed as a General Purpose Hand, compared to 3,100 five years ago. General Purpose Hands may find work across regions of Australia where maritime activities are common.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
If a career as a General Purpose Hand interests you, consider enrolling in a Certificate I in Maritime Operations (Coxswain Grade 2 Near Coastal). You’ll learn about a range of topics including seamanship, survival and emergency response skills. A Certificate II in Maritime Operations (Coxswain Grade 1 Near Coastal) may also be appropriate.
